  • Abstract
    In this paper the Koch island fractal ultra wideband dipole antenna properties are studied. A numerical analysis using finite difference time domain technique of the Koch island fractal ultra wideband dipole antenna geometries is carried out. A 3 dB fractional bandwidth of 0.2 or greater is achieved for the UWB fractal antennas presented.
